Needs more lubrication.  Mine did this and completely died out (always  rests 
@ zero, regardless of true speed).  I let mine go for so long that I  need 
both, a new lower speedo cable and an angle drive (which includes the  plastic 
disc, I believe).  To make matters slightly worse, I believe your  speedometer 
will now read slower-than-true, so I suggest using the RPM to MPH  chart @ DMC 
News until you get it fixed.  Wouldn't want you to get  pulled over for doing 
eight over when your speedometer read five or six  over.
